BridgePort Brewing Co., Portland
BridgePort IPA – Our award-winning IPA sparkles with effervescence, the result of natural-conditioning, a process where the beer is double-fermented in each bottle, keg or cask. Brewed with a blend of five hop varieties, BridgePort IPA presents a floral, citrusy aroma and full hop flavor, while downplaying the bitterness. 5.5% ABV / 50 IBU’s
BridgePort Summer Squeeze – Meet your new Summer Squeeze. The refreshing brew infused with lemongrass and yuzu, the exotic asian citrus fruit. The result is bright and crisp with a complex citrus finish. Perfect for hot summer days. 4.5% ABV / 10.5 IBU’s

Deschutes Brewery, Bend
Twilight Ale- Made with a unique blend of four hops and malts, this lively straw-colored ale has a vigorous hop essence with a malt body that complements the flavor of this special seasonal brew. 5.0 % ABV / 35 IBU’s
ChainBreaker White IPA – Deschutes is taking you into the next beer frontier. Brewed with wheat and pilsner malt; this IPA displays beautiful citrus aromas from Cascade and Citra hops that meld with the esters of Belgian yeast. 5.1% ABV / 50 IBU’s

Fort George Brewing, Astoria
Vortex IPA – Our IPA is made with generous additions of cascade, Simcoe and Palisade hops throughout the brewing, fermentation and conditioning phases, balanced with heaps of organic pale malt. We designed this to not rip your taste buds off your tongue, but rather vigorously stimulate them and your palate into a lupulin-ecstacy of pleasure. 97 IBU’s
1811 Lager – Many West Coast brewers in the 19th Century had no ice, so they improvised an effervescent beer by brewing lager yeasts at higher than normal temperatures..Described as “refreshing drink much consumed by the laboring classes’,it’s the inspiration for 1811 lager.” 7.4% AB

Full Sail Brewing Co., Hood River
Elevation Imperial IPA – This Imperial IPA’s full malt body is elevated by the loads of hop flavor and bitterness. Copious amounts of Citra, Chinook, Columbus, Cascade and Centennial hops are used to give this beer a wonderful aroma of orange zest and lemon. This fruitiness from the hops is complimented by a nice caramel biscuit malt flavor from the pale and crystal malts and finishes balanced with a slight hop kick. This beer was dry hopped for your enjoyment. ABV 7.5% IBUs: 80

Hopworks Urban Brewery, Portland
Rise Up Red – This full bodied NW Red is mahogany smooth and hopped to the rafters with locally grown Cascade and Centennial hops. Raise your pints in the air, Rise Up, gather round, Organic Beer from the ground. 5.8% ABV / 60 IBU’s
Crosstown Pale Ale – This beer bridges east and west with a lane dedicated to riders who aren’t afraid to get dirty. Three kinds of organic caramel malts and a 24 pound whirlpool hop bomb keep things interesting while the wheels go round and round. Cheers to narrow knobbies, kazoos, and more cowbell! 5.3% ABV / 45 IBU’s

Laurelwood Brewing, Portland
Organic Pale Ale – Brewed with all organic ingredients, this sessionalble pale ale is easy drinking. The crisp finish and floral aromas keep you coming back for more. 5.1% ABV / 32 IBU’s
Organic Free Range Red – Our flagship ale blends 100% Organically grown barley malt with loads of fresh Cascade hops. The result is a medium-bodied ale with outstanding aroma and flavor. 5.9%ABV / 60 IBU’s

Lompoc Brewing Co, Portland
Kick Axe – A crisp, easy drinking pale ale. Dry hopped in the fermenter with Cascades giving of a huge hop aroma. ABV: 6.5%
Proletariat Red – This Northwest Red ale is malty and full bodied with a deep, rich red color. Proletariat Red reminds us that work is the curse of the drinking class! 6.2% abv. / 45 IBU’s

Ninkasi Brewing Co. Eugene
Maiden The Shade – A salute to the playful side of summer, we had fun with this beer! Maiden the Shade has a big robust hop character from the liberal use of 7 different varieties of hops. It s completed with a light colored malt backbone to stay in balance. Kick back and enjoy! 6.8% ABV / 72 IBU’s
Radiant Summer Pale – Radiant Summer Ale is a crisp and flavorful summer offering in the Ninkasi tradition. The smooth malt character is balanced by a clean noble hop presence and dry-hopped with Liberty hops. The perfect compliment to a glorious summer day! 6% ABV / 40 IBU’s

Oakshire Brewing, Eugene
Watershed IPA – A Northwest style India Pale Ale highlights the flavors and aromas of our region’s best hops. Crisp, clean, dry and refreshing, this dry hopped IPA is very smooth and easy to drink. 7.1% ABV / 75 IBU’s
Line Dry IPA – Line Dry Rye is a honey-orange colored pale ale. It is crafted with 10% rye malt and 10% flaked rye for a complex malt profile. American hops give Line Dry a crisp bitterness and a slight citrusy flavor. Clean and refreshing , it ends with just a small note of blackberry honey in the finish that brings all of the elements together. 5.5% ABV / 35 IBU’s

Pelican Brewery, Pacific City
Winema Wit – Everyone loves a secret—and we’ve got a tasty one for you: our Winema Wit beer. Fermented with Belgian yeast, Winema Wit is seasoned with orange peel, coriander and cardamom for a snappy, refreshing and fruity-spicy character. Winema Wit will soon become your new favorite discovery. 4.9% ABV / 18 IBU’s
Surfer’s Summer Ale – The Summer Ales of England inspire our well-loved seasonal beer, Surfer’s Summer Ale. With a brilliant gold color, and a fruity, floral, and herbal aroma from Glacier hops, Surfer’s Summer Ale is a refreshing, tasty treat. 5.3% ABV / 25 IBU’s

Cascade Brewing, Portland
Raspberry Wheat – This NW style sour beer is a crisp, refreshing wheat beer fermented with real raspberries (no extracts or flavorings). Bright tart raspberries greet you in the nose, while sweet raspberries on the palate give way to a slight sparkling fresh berry tartness in the finish. 5.7% ABV / 10 IBU’s
Portland Pale – Combining German Pilsner and Noble aromatic hops makes this light bodied, straw colored ale a perfect choice for lager drinkers! 5.0% ABV / 26 IBU’s

Rogue Ales, Newport
Chatoe Single Malt – We made this beer with our own hops and barley. Malty aroma, deep golden in color with a dense creamy head. medium bodied with a lush rich maltiness from the Dare Malt. 5.3% ABV / 35 IBU’s
Maierfest Lager – Maierfest is dark gold in color with a solid off-white foam stand. It has a rich German malt aroma and a very distinct and complex maltiness with a dry finish . 4.2% ABV / 29 IBU’s

Seven Brides Brewing, Silverton
Lil’s Pils – This traditional bohemian pilsner is light, crisp, and has a wonderful floral hop bouquet that balances the complex malty taste of the all German barley. 4.5% ABV / 30 IBU’s
Oatmeal Ellie – This coffee-like beer will finish with the smooth taste of oatmeal. The strong oatmeal flavor should remind you of your breakfast bowl of oatmeal. Tastes much lighter that it looks, but has a complex flavor with a dry smooth finish.
4.5% ABV / 30 IBU’s

Widmer Brothers Brewing, Portland
Falconer’s IPA – Falconers Flight was named in honor of Glen Falconer, a beloved brewer at Eugene’s Wild Duck Brewery. Falconers Flight hops lend their unique aroma and flavor to this moderately bitter IPA. Bright aromas of dried apricots, fresh peaches, and light citrus pour out of the glass. A sweet, bready character of honey malt, along with a touch of light caramel malt, stand up to the pine-like flavor of the hops. 7.5% ABV / 65 IBU’s
Citra Blonde – Citra hops lend their name to this interpretation of a golden ale. Their striking citrus aroma and thirst- quenchingflavor are the perfect pairing for soft malt notes. Together they create a beer that’s full in flavor and uniquely refreshing. 4.3% ABV / 20 IBU’s
